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Dublin Telephone Exchange.

80.

asked the Minister for Posts and Telegraphs if he will ensure that the erection of a telephone exchange at Beggar's Bush barracks, Dublin, will not result in any infringements on the living conditions of the tenants there.

Permission to erect the telephone exchange building was obtained from Dublin Corporation as landlord and planning authority after considerable alterations had been made in the original plans to meet their requirements. It is assumed, therefore, that reasonable objection on the ground mentioned will not arise.

May I ask the Minister to ensure that, despite the planning permission which has been given, the exchange will not be built in such a way that it will deprive the tenants of light, because this is likely to happen under the present plans?

I have not seen the plans but certainly as a result of what the Deputy says I will have them examined and if we can help in any way we will certainly do so.
